Okay this thread has been inactive for a while, but I have some thoughts on how the board can be revived, so I thought of posting here itself without starting a new thread about the same topic when it already exists. I've been scouring this local board in the last month in which I joined, and I think I might have some ideas that might be helpful.

1. Firstly, I completely agree with the others that a mod needs to be assigned to this local board. This needs to be someone who is a merit source ideally, as that would help with new users getting recognition and they will be rewarded for making actually constructive posts.

2. I see that @Heisenberg_Hunter organizes monthly raffles to incentivize activity within this board. Instead of this being a "lucky number raffle", you can try to incentivize constructive posting within this community (and maybe even in the global topics, but atleast X posts mandatory in the local board) somehow. It could be by posting useful news, writing constructive help posts for beginners and troubleshooting information, basically to stop shitposting and reduce people's dependence on bounties. You could reward the most "helpful user of the month"/"best new member" with a few merits for their best posts, and also a small amount of bitcoin. This would be for maybe Newbies - Members, and would take place bi-monthly, and the normal lucky raffles can take place in the alternate months. I think this would greatly improve post quality and activity here.

Basically, what I find that, as signature campaigns do not count local board posts, that just seems like a waste to most people, who think that this is a money making machine kind of a place. This mindset needs to be stopped, so that's why I think organizing bi-monthly contests like these will help and encourage new users.
